Great car but niggling little issues occuring that shouldn't happen.
Purchased almost 4 months ago MY17 Cerato Hatch AV model. Great little car with a powerful 2 litre motor and 6l/100km economy. I've already done almost 10,000km. and apart from niggling small issues all related to the head unit I'm very happy with it.
Current issues are FM radio reception is next to useless. Last car I had I could listen to Gold FM everywhere I drove, lucky to get any reception within 25km from station now.
Radio every now and again switches itself off and then a few seconds later reboots.
Every now and again Bluetooth drops out and won't reconnect until I restart car.
Phone book disappears and it loses all contacts, I either have to force it to scan again or restart car.

Early days but so happy
Have had my brand new 2016 Cerato S for about two weeks so it's very early days but I'm so happy with my purchase. Got it for under $20k (no extras) and I tried out the Hyundai Accent and Nissan Pulsar too but the Kia's drive felt better. Also preferred the look of the car both outside and in. The car is great to drive, very smooth though I'm no driving expert or enthusiast. Excellent Car
This is my third Kia 1st 2 were Rio this one is a Cerato S AV, I have had this car for one week But it has met all my expectations and is a beautiful driving car, excellent interior, a car I highly recommend with no problems. Well with my last two KIA Rios were great and don't expect to have any problems with this one seven years unlimited kilometre warranty and fixed servicing, I am updating 02/03/17 had the Cerato for 4 months now and yes perfect so far as my other 2 Kia's I have had before, only one problem the Tinting by Kia was a little bad they took it back and redid the whole Tint again now perfect. and filled my car with Fuel for the inconvenience again impressed with Kia at Sunshine Kia on the Gold Coast

Nice Car.
Bought it brand new, no problems. Easy to drive and park. Plenty of power. Manual gearbox ratios are a bit weird. First gear is very low speed. Good cheap ride. We got the tinted windows and black leather seats as extras, they did a really neat job. I hope the good vibe lasts.

Easy car to live with and drive.
+ Comfortable, easy car to live with and drive, lots of room inside, smooth gear changes, very nice overall. Very easy to connect phone to the vehicle. 7 year warranty and caped price servicing. Easy to read dash layout. Rear seats fold flat. Value for money. 1.8 litre engine does the job. My fuel economy is around 6.9-7.1, which isn't too bad.
